Young Professional-in-Training Opportunity at Transnet TPT POD Corporate H/O, Richards Bay

Transnet TPT POD Corporate H/O is inviting applications for the position of Young Professional-in-Training in Richards Bay. This trainee role offers recent graduates practical exposure across customer services, administrative functions, and project work. Candidates will gain hands-on experience while developing professional skills under the guidance of senior staff.

Qualifications and Experience

Applicants must have:

  • Degree, BCom, or Diploma in Marketing.
  • 0–1 year of relevant work experience.
  • South African citizenship.
  • Age between 18 and 35 years.
